About this Item
Photographs, drawings; 8vo 8" - 9" tall; 239 pages; 1st US edition, from UK plates. Snugly bound in original olive green cloth with decorative architectonic panel designs in cream to cover and spine with title lettering brightly in gilt. Title and front matter printed in blue and black. Distinctive fraktur style bookplate of highly regarded historian of early American folk art and architecture, Henry Kauffman, is mounted to the front pastedown. Cloth lightly crimped at spine ends with just light rub at extremities. Occasional light foxing to contetns; light foxing to front edge. Illustrated with photographs and drawings of designs. Solid attractive copy with notable association. VG or better. Seller Inventory # 29021
